Situated within a few moments walk into the centre of Headingley is this spacious and light, first floor apartment. The property is set in an attractive converted building which features high ceilings. The block is well managed and each owner owns a share of the freehold which means there is no ground rent payable.
The communal areas are well kept and accessed via an intercom system. The property has gas central heating and briefly comprises: Entrance vestibule with doors leading to; A modern fitted galley style kitchen with breakfast bar. A well proportioned lounge / dining room with fireplace beyond which an inner hallway leads to two double bedrooms. The bathroom is fitted with a three peice suite in white with shower facilities. Externally there is an allocated parking space at the front of the building.
Spring Road is a small road between Headingley Lane and Cardigan Road. There are excellent bus and road links to Leeds city centre, the Universities and Leeds General Infirmary. Plenty of shops, bars and restaurants are within walking distance in central Headingley. With larger ammenties in the nearby city centre.
